自己写着玩的一个天气APP

本文介绍了一款自定义天气应用程序的开发过程,包括界面设计、滑动交互、自定义ListView、字体设置、网络访问、数据爬取等功能,并使用了Realm数据库及Handler更新UI等技术。

打开的界面:

 

向上滑动,进入主界面:

 

省份界面:

 

 

城市界面:

 

 

加载天气界面:

 

显示天气界面:

 

侧滑,显示地区,然后根据天气来显示一首诗句(晴,多云,雪,雨什么的):

 

 

第一次启动App的时候才会加载数据。

首先进去到省份界面,然后根据省份的城市绘制城市页面,点击了城市后,找数据库里面的城市编号,补全URL去爬取天气数据。

然后更新界面三的UI。

 

比较综合的一个APP,用了滑动相关的东西,自定义ListView,自定义字体,访问网络,爬虫(天气数据不是用的API,是我自己网上爬的),侧滑,数据库(不是SQLite而是Realm),Handler更新UI。也算是交一个作业。

 

转载于:https://www.cnblogs.com/wzben/p/5058512.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值